Abstract

Objective To study the effects of ultra-small platinum nanoparticles on the proliferation of human lung cancer A549 cells. Methods Platinum 2, 4-pentanedionate was used as raw material, oleic acid and oleamide were used as solvent, and ultra small platinum nanoparticles (USPtNs) were prepared by heat-up method. The particle size distribution and Zeta potential were measured by dynamic light scattering (DLS) and its morphology was determined by transmission electron microscopy (TEM). A549 lung cancer cells were selected for cytotoxic evaluation. It was divided into USPtNs group and cisplatin group, and detected by MTT to determine the toxic effects of USPtNs and cisplatin. Results The micro diameter of the USPtNs produced in this experiment was (3±1.2) nm. TEM image showed that the cells in USPtNs group were with better dispersion in a circular or elliptical shape. Moreover, the cells in USPtNs group showed more significant cy-totoxic effects. Conclusion Platinum 2, 4-pentanedionate is used as raw material for the preparation of USPtNs, its particle size distribution is uniform, and there is a strong killing effect on the A549 cells.
